The New Jersey Uniform Partnership Act governs the rights and obligations of partners when there is no written agreement, or when a written agreement fails to address the issue in dispute.
If the partner is an individual, trust or estate, the tax is 6.37% of the New Jersey allocated income of all the nonresident partners. If the partner is a corporate partner or another partnership, the tax is 9% of the New Jersey allocated income of the corporate partners.

Both persons must not be related by blood or affinity up to and including the fourth degree of consanguinity and be of the opposite sex age 62 years or older. Both persons must agree to be jointly responsible for each others basic living expenses during the domestic partnership.
Live together in New Jersey or another location, as long as at least one partner is a New Jersey State retirement system member. Share financial responsibilities and living expenses. Not be married, in a civil union, or have another domestic partner. Must not be related by blood.
